3.1 About the Roles Based Provisioning Module Installation

The Roles Based Provisioning Manager (RBPM) for Identity Manager installation program installs several components into Identity Manager Metadirectory. These components include the following items:

The RBPM installation program needs to be executed on the machine where your Identity Manager Metadirectory environment has been installed. The installation will fail if eDirectory is not installed in the default location or default dib location.

NOTE:The RBPM installation program will also fail to execute properly if eDirectory is not running on the default LDAP ports of 389 and 636. If you are not running on the default LDAP ports, you will always be told that the schema is not valid and that you have to run the NrfCaseUpdate utility. To fix this problem, you need to extend the schema manually, as described in Section 3.4, Extending the Schema Manually.

Once these items have been installed into Identity Manager, you need to follow the steps described in Section 4.0, Creating the Driversto create the drivers needed to run the User Application.

IMPORTANT:If you have a User Application Driver in your eDirectory tree that was created with a previous version of the RBPM, you need to run the NrfCaseUpdate utility before you run the Roles Based Provisioning Module installation program. If you do not, your installation will fail.
